Transaction f6ca0a54eed5e54801d51e4c2f7a227cd31beffa31a24c76582b8d0f89a6be14

80 Input
2 Outputs
  • f6ca0a54eed5e54801d51e4c2f7a227cd31beffa31a24c76582b8d0f89a6be14:0
  • value  23521098
    address  3P4wpTjgw7ZW2E99pdSWS4JFKGc6hnjBMf
  • f6ca0a54eed5e54801d51e4c2f7a227cd31beffa31a24c76582b8d0f89a6be14:1
  • value  4318
    address  18bYaavNy39CgDT3vWqfcQEEEKgvXQUccE